Brahmastra Trailer Release: The trailer of director Ayan Mukerji's most awaited film 'Brahmastra' has finally been released after a long wait. This film of Bollywood actress Alia Bhatt and actor Ranbir Kapoor is ready to work its magic on the silver screen. Even before the release of the trailer, there was a lot of buzz on social media about it. At the same time, as soon as the trailer of Ayan Mukerji's film 'Brahmastra' was released, social media has been covered. In the trailer of the film, a tremendous and different style of Shiva became Ranbir Kapoor.

 

The trailer for Ranbir Kapoor and Alia Bhatt starrer 'Brahmastra' will give you goosebumps. The trailer begins with the powerful and thunderous voice of the megastar Amitabh Bachchan. The way the visuals of fire and weapons and weapons are shown at the beginning of the trailer can make anyone not blink an eye. In the video, Amitabh Bachchan says, 'Agni, water, air, there are some such powers among us since ancient times which are filled in weapons. This story is about the 'Brahmastra' of the god of all these weapons. And of such a young man who is unaware that he is the Alexander of the fate of 'Brahmastra', 'Shiva'. Only after this show Alia Bhatt's entry in the video. After this, Akkineni Nagarjuna and Mouni Roy appear in negative roles in the film. As soon as it is released, this banging trailer is making a splash on YouTube. In just a few minutes it has got millions of views.

 

In this supernatural sci-fi film directed by Ayan Mukerji, Ranbir Kapoor is going to be seen in the lead role of the superpower Shiva, while Alia Bhatt is going to be seen in the role of Isha. Apart from Ranbir Kapoor and Alia Bhatt in Brahmastra, Amitabh Bachchan, Nagarjuna, and Mouni Roy are also going to be seen in important roles. Made under the banner of Dharma Productions, this film will be released in cinemas on September 09, 2022.
